These run a size small to start. I love the look and that they are waterproof so I had to improvise. They were smashing the tops of my feet and toes. I ended up removing the insole one cutting in half. Now they are fairly comfy with some winter socks! Would not recommend for people with wide feet or that need a lot of arch support. So far these have held up in puddles at for a couple years.

I really wanted to like these but despite having laces there is a permanent elasticized gusset on the tongue which meant it was tight across my high insteps. I really wanted to like them and the quality of the leather was great but after a while I got pins and needles in my feet. Returned.
